MLB insider Jon Heyman joined Gresh, Zo and Dan Shaughnessy to talk about possible candidates if the Red Sox let Bobby Valentine go, most believe this is a foregone conclusion.
John Farrell from Toronto and Tim Wallach are two candidates that are very possible according to Heyman.
They also discussed some of the holes that need filling. Heyman said that he saw Red Sox scouts taking a look at the Mets and possibly looking at first baseman Ike Davis.
The guys also discussed the MVP race, Mike Trout looks to be the favorite, but is it fair since Miguel Cabrera is so close to winning the first triple crown since 1967?
